Wow, this thread is still going. Let's break it down:

Total since 1.1.0 (including 1.1.0):
13 MTX items (though 1 is a reward and not available in the shop)
vs
131+ non MTX items:
60+ Bosses
26 Areas
20 Unique Items
20 Vaal Skill Gems
5 New Mechanics (Strongboxes, Checkpoints, Corrupted Zones, Vaal Orb, Sarn Arena)
2 Exiles
1 Monster
1 Skill Gem
1 Support Gem

If we remove 1.1.0 content:
9 MTX items (though 1 is a reward and not available in the shop)
vs
17 non MTX items:
7 Unique Items
3 Vaal Skill Gems
2 Bosses
2 Exiles
1 New Mechanic (Checkpoints)
1 Skill Gem
1 Support Gem

Clearly in favor of MTX content over actual game content. /sarcasm

The above lists also do not contain things like improved/new animations (ground slam, zombie death), added 3D art for uniques (and alternate art for race rewards), etc. If you think that MTX content is too high, then you either have blinders on or have yet to grasp the basics of counting.
